Add Company
Select Province
Alberta
British Columbia
Manitoba
New Brunswick
Newfoundland and Labrador
Nova Scotia
Northwest Territories
Nunavut
Ontario
Prince Edward Island
Quebec
Saskatchewan
Yukon
Popular Categories:
Ad
Laptops & Laptop Deals | Reviewhub
www.reviewhub.ca
Functionality of a desktop computer into a portable device with optimal performance.
Results in Bakers Equipment-Manufacturers
11
Lockwood Manufacturing
Bakers Equipment-Manufacturers
84 Easton Rd, N3P1J5 Brantford, ON
View Company
Displaying page 2 out of 1 pages